Pacific Fruit Processors, the value-added fruit ingredients operation within the SunOpta Fruit Group, has completed the installation of a state of the art aseptic processing line.
Target applications for the new equipment include fruit bases for yogurts, smoothies, fruit toppings and food service products, in both organic and conventional formats.
The additional capacity will allow the Fruit Group to pursue a number of potential new applications and customers, with revenue potential in excess of $20m in this value-added product category.
Michael Jacobs, president of Pacific Fruit Processor, said: “We have been near capacity at times over the past several years on aseptic processing. The new equipment will increase capacity, improve our throughput and also further enhance product quality and flexibility for our customers. We expect to fill the new capacity over the next 12-18 months.”
In addition, SunOpta Food Solutions, a division of the SunOpta International Foods Group, has added to its existing capabilities and installed two flexible pouch filling lines at a production facility in California (US).
The flexible re-sealable pouch market is well established in Europe and Asia and is rapidly expanding into the North American market. The pouch is applicable to a wide range of product categories including natural and organic fruit and vegetable snacks, apple sauces, tomato products, baby food, yogurts, toppings, and many more. These two filling lines have an estimated annual capacity of 36 million pouches and SunOpta has entered into agreements for the majority of this capacity.
The company has finalised arrangements for a facility to be located on the east coast of the US to accommodate the addition of two more flexible pouch filing lines, scheduled to be operational by August 1, 2012.
The facility will be expandable for additional pouch lines based on market demand and will have capacity to house additional fruit snack capabilities as current operations approach capacity.
